Background on Bitfarms Ltd.
Bitfarms, identified by the NASDAQ ticker BITF, operates integrated Bitcoin mining facilities across various countries including Canada, the United States, Paraguay, and Argentina. These facilities, equipped with specialized computers known as miners, are dedicated to validating transactions on the Bitcoin blockchain. Once BTC is mined, Bitfarms either holds these assets or trades them for U.S. dollars using established cryptocurrency trading platforms. The company's business strategy also includes the selective sale of its digital currency assets.

Key Allegations
According to the complaint, Bitfarms and its executives engaged in misleading practices that negatively impacted its investors by making false statements about the company’s financial operations. Specifically, it is alleged that:
1. Inadequate Internal Controls: There were significant deficiencies in the company's internal controls over financial reporting, which led to incorrect categorization of proceeds from digital asset sales.
2. Misclassification of Financial Activities: The defendants allegedly misrepresented cash flows from the sale of digital assets, categorizing them as operational cash flow instead of investing activities.
3. Deception Regarding Remediation: The company overstated its progress in addressing identified material weaknesses in its internal controls.
4. Financial Statements Errors: Due to these misrepresentations, numerous financial statements were misleading, leading to potential restatements of previously issued results.
The issues surrounding the classification of the 2021 Warrants, financial instruments used by the company for capital raising, have also attracted scrutiny. In March 2024, Bitfarms admitted to a material weakness related to financial reporting, acknowledging that the controls over the related transactions were ineffective.
Impact of the Legal Action
The ramifications of Bitfarms’ alleged missteps were made evident when, following the company's disclosure of a material misclassification in their financial statements for the fiscal years 2022 and 2023, its stock price saw a significant decline. On December 9, 2024, following this revelation, shares dropped by over 6%, reflecting investor concerns regarding the company’s fiscal integrity.
Moreover, Bitfarms' subsequent Annual Report on Form 40-F disclosed that its plans for remediation of the identified weaknesses had been delayed, another significant point that could affect investor confidence moving forward.
